Our Story
Opening this café has been a dream I’ve carried with me for as long as I can remember. Ever since I was a little girl, I knew I wanted to be my own boss—someone who built something meaningful, welcoming, and full of heart. Growing up on big, home cooked Italian meals, especially the traditional Sunday dinners, meant hours on end spent around the table with family, sharing lots of laughs, sometimes tears and of course tons of jokes and sarcasm. Those times are the days I wish I could go back to & relive, especially with 4 of my most treasured role models, my grandparents, who I know would have absolutely loved to be a part of this! I’ve been patiently waiting for years to be fortunate enough to create a space where people can come & share those same times with their family, friends or even to just have a quiet moment to themselves over a cup of coffee. The Secret Garden Italian Café & Eatery is more than just a place to grab a bite—it’s the realization of my dream that started just a few blocks away. Growing up on Garden Street, I not only spent my days surrounded by the comforting smell of home-cooked Italian meals, but also the joy that came with sharing them. After years of working in restaurants and dreaming of opening one of my own, I decided it was time to bring that same warmth to my very own neighborhood. The Secret Garden is a casual, welcoming spot where guests can enjoy delicious Italian-inspired food—like chicken cutlets to-die-for, homemade fresh mozzarella, an espresso, or even just your average cup of coffee and a sandwich—in a space that feels like home. There are no servers or fuss; just counter service, cozy seating, and an atmosphere made for catching up with friends, working on your laptop, or enjoying a quiet moment with your thoughts. It’s a place built on love for food, family, and community—where people can gather, linger, and always feel like they belong.
